The Core Controversy “Seditious Behavior” Punishable by Death
The latest controversy centers on a video released by a group of Democrats in Congress all former military or intelligence officials who reminded U.S. military service members of their constitutional duty to refuse unlawful orders. This message framed as an appeal to the oath they all swore quickly drew the fury of Donald Trump.
The President’s response was swift and alarming he branded the lawmakers’ actions as seditious behavior and suggested the act was punishable by death.
Kimmel zeroed in on the specifics noting the context of Trump’s comments made on Fox News personality Brian Kilmeade‘s radio show. The host played a clip where Kilmeade attempted unsuccessfully to get the President to walk back his extreme suggestion.
“Well I’m not threatening them but I think they’re in serious trouble,” Trump said on the radio show. “In the old days, it was death!“

The Mark Kelly Court Martial Threat Targeting a Former Astronaut
The controversy has moved far beyond just rhetoric with legal and military consequences now looming over one specific lawmaker. Kimmel noted the shocking development that the Pentagon Investigation is underway against Sen. Mark Kelly (D-Ariz.) who is being threatened with court-martial over the video.
Kimmel highlighted Kelly’s exemplary Navy Captain and military background to draw a stark contrast with the allegations:
- Captain, U.S Navy (Ret.)
- Flew 39 combat missions over Iraq and Kuwait.
- Former Astronaut who commanded the Space Shuttle.

The Legal and Ethical Stakes Refusing Unlawful Orders
The core of the legal debate the unlawful orders video is a key point of discussion that adds Content Depth. Military law specifically the Uniform Code of Military Justice (UCMJ) holds that service members have a duty to disobey manifestly unlawful orders. Legal experts have affirmed that the video merely restates an established legal principle that prevents troops from being complicit in war crimes or illegal acts.
